#6BF73F Hex color

#6BF73F

The hexadecimal color code #6BF73F corresponds to the code RGB( 107, 247, 63 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,42 level), green (at 0,97 level) and blue (at 0,25 level). Its brightness is 60% and its saturation is 92%. It is composed of red at 25%, green at 59% and blue at 15%.
